排序
如何用HTML制作下拉菜单? HTML下拉菜单实现步骤
最直接的html下拉菜单使用和标签,若需自定义样式则用结合css和javascript实现;1. 标签通过value获取选中值,用change事件监听选择变化;2. 自定义下拉菜单需用javascript绑定点击事件,通过da...
JavaScript中如何获取表单数据?
在javascript中获取表单数据可以通过多种方式实现:1. 使用document.getelementbyid获取表单元素并遍历其值;2. 使用document.queryselector选择特定表单字段;3. 利用表单的elements属性访问所...
js如何让构造函数共享原型
让javascript构造函数共享原型的关键是将多个构造函数的prototype属性指向同一对象,从而实现方法和属性的共享,节省内存;2. 可通过直接赋值sharedprototype或让一个构造函数的prototype指向另...
Go后端与jQuery AJAX前端交互及安全认证指南
本文旨在指导开发者如何构建一个高效且安全的Go后端服务,以供jQuery AJAX前端进行交互。我们将探讨两种主流的API设计范式:JSON-RPC和RESTful服务,并重点介绍基于REST的实现方式。同时,文章...
sublime预览html效果 sublime运行网页文件指南
sublime text 预览 html 效果主要通过插件或构建系统实现。1. 使用 view in browser 插件:通过 package control 安装插件后,右键 html 文件选择 view in browser 或使用快捷键预览。2. 配置构...
Apache HTTP/2 协议启用与性能优化
启用 apache http/2 协议可提升网站性能,但需正确配置。1. 确认 apache 版本 ≥ 2.4.17 并安装 mod_http2 模块;2. 在 debian/ubuntu 中使用 a2enmod http2 命令启用模块并重启 apache,centos...
在前端开发中,如何选择合适的AI工具来提高效率和代码质量?
提升前端HTML、CSS和JavaScript代码效率和质量,离不开合适的AI辅助工具。本文将为您提供一些选择建议,帮助您在众多AI工具中找到最适合自己的利器。 前端开发过程中,我们经常会遇到各种挑战,...
JavaScript的reduce方法是什么?如何实际应用?
javascript的reduce方法通过累积数组元素得到一个单一值。它接受一个回调函数和初始值,回调参数包括累加器、当前元素、索引和原数组。1. 若提供initialvalue,则从第一个元素开始处理;否则以...
JavaScript扫雷游戏:边界单元格逻辑处理与优化指南
本文旨在解决JavaScript扫雷游戏中,单元格邻近逻辑在网格边界处出现错误的问题。通过引入模块化算术进行边界条件判断,避免了单元格索引在网格边缘“环绕”的现象,确保了炸弹邻近单元格(如“...
CSS中如何实现数据输入验证—invalid伪类样式控制
css的:invalid伪类用于即时反馈表单输入错误。1. 它通过html5验证属性(如required、type、pattern等)识别非法输入并应用样式,如红边框;2. 可结合:not(:placeholder-shown)实现用户输入后再...